Afep Pigeon

Afep Pigeon (Columba unicincta) — 36–40 cm. Large; dark grey; single narrow black ring on hindneck; pale grey rump. Inhabits canopy of rainforest in West and Central Africa. Frugivore; feeds on forest fruits. Poorly known; an upper-canopy species seldom studied at close range.

Purple-winged Ground Dove

Small dove, 18–21 cm; male dark blue with purple wing bars; female brown with rufous wing bars. Tied to Atlantic Forest bamboo in southeastern Brazil, Paraguay, and northeastern Argentina. Nomadic, appearing in flocks only during bamboo seeding. Endangered due to extensive Atlantic Forest loss; rarely recorded in recent decades.
